Why You Need Painting Insurance

As a painting contractor, you’re constantly working in environments where accidents can happen. Whether you’re painting a residential home or a commercial building, there’s always the risk of accidental damage to the property or injury to yourself or your employees. Without the right insurance coverage, you could be left financially vulnerable in the event of a claim or lawsuit.

General liability insurance is one of the most important types of insurance for painters. This coverage protects you if someone is injured on the job or if their property is damaged as a result of your work. For example, if you accidentally spill paint on a client’s expensive carpet, your general liability insurance would cover the cost of replacing it. Without this coverage, you could be on the hook for potentially thousands of dollars in damages.

Workers’ compensation insurance is another crucial type of insurance for painting businesses. This coverage provides benefits to employees who are injured or become ill on the job. In the event of a work-related injury, workers’ compensation insurance will cover medical expenses, lost wages, and rehabilitation costs for the employee. Not only is this coverage required by law in most states, but it also helps protect your employees and your business from the financial strain of a workplace injury.

Finding painting insurance near me

Now that you understand the importance of painting insurance, the next step is to find the right coverage for your business. One of the easiest ways to find painting insurance near you is to work with a local insurance agent who specializes in commercial insurance. They’ll be able to assess your business’s unique needs and recommend the appropriate coverage options for you.

Another option is to search online for painting insurance providers in your area. Many insurance companies offer online quotes and applications, making it easy to compare rates and coverage options from the comfort of your own home. Be sure to read customer reviews and check the company’s reputation before making a decision on which provider to go with.

When shopping for painting insurance, be sure to consider the specific risks that your business faces. For example, if you frequently work on high-end residential properties, you may need higher coverage limits than a painter who focuses on smaller residential projects. Additionally, if you employ subcontractors, you’ll want to make sure your insurance policy covers them as well.

Once you’ve found a painting insurance provider that you’re comfortable with, be sure to review the policy carefully before signing on the dotted line. Make sure you understand what is and isn’t covered under the policy, as well as any deductibles or limitations that may apply. If you have any questions or concerns, don’t hesitate to reach out to your insurance agent for clarification.
